Each ticket holder will get to build and fly their own racing drone during the workshop. Prior to the workshop, each registered attendee will receive over $400 in equipment shipped to their address. This equipment can be used to kickstart your Drones in School program or to begin your own exciting hobby of drone racing! 


Each kit includes:

  • RC Transmitter
  • Tinyhawk III Racing Drone
  • Spare Prop Set
  • FPV Goggles
  • 4 - 1S 450mAh LiPo Battery
  • Battery Charger
  • Battery Voltage Checker 
  • VelociDrone Racing Simulator License
